CZ: Complaining that others are not decentralized enough is a reflection of one's own centralized thinking.

Odaily Planet Daily reports that CZ posted on the X platform stating that complaining about others not being decentralized enough is actually a sign of one’s own centralized thinking. Complaining about others mostly indicates a desire to control or change them. Decentralization does not mean everyone (including you) is the same; decentralization means everyone has their own choices. Others choosing to form groups (centralization) is also their freedom in a decentralized world. In truly decentralized thinking, there is no complaining about others not being decentralized enough.
